How do plants acquire the starting reactants of photosynthesis?
Explanation: So the reactants of photosynthesis are water, carbon dioxide and light energy. … Basically the roots absorb the water and transports it up the xylem, which gets it to the leaves. Carbon dioxide reaches the chloroplasts in the leaves via a stomata.

How is cellulose powder made?
Powdered cellulose is made by cooking raw plant fiber—usually wood—in various chemicals to separate the cellulose, and then purified. Modified versions go through extra processing, such as exposing them to acid to further break down the fiber.
What molecules form cellulose which gives plants structure?
Cellulose is the most important structural polysaccharide present in plants. It is made up of unbranched chains of glucose molecules linked via beta 1-4 glycosidic bonds. Every alternate glucose molecule in cellulose chains is inverted. These chains are arranged parallel to each other to form microfibrils.

How do plants store cellulose?
How cellulose is arranged in plant cell walls. Like human bone, plant cell walls are composed of fibrils laid down in a matrix, or “background” material. In a cell wall, the fibrils are cellulose microfibrils, and the matrix is composed of other polysaccharides and proteins .
How are starch and cellulose made?
Starch is formed from alpha glucose, while cellulose is made of beta glucose. The difference in the linkages lends to differences in 3-D structure and function. Starch can be straight or branched and is used as energy storage for plants because it can form compact structures and is easily broken down.

How are cellulose molecules adapted for their function in plants?
Cellulose molecules are arranged parallel to each other and are joined together with hydrogen bonds. This forms long, cable-like structures, which combine with other cellulose molecules and is what produces such a strong support structure.
